1. Define the boundaries of the superior mediastinum and peel away the mediastinal pleura.
2. Strip the pericardium from the thoracic cavity and identify the parts of the aortic arch, ligamentum arteriosm, pulmonary trunk, trachea, and bronchi.
3. Remove the lungs
4. Clean and dissect the structures of the superior mediastinum, including the great vessels and remnants of the thymus.
5. Explore the tracheal bifurcation and the main (primary) bronchi.
6. Examine the surfaces and hilum of the lung.
7. Dissect the bronchi, defining the lobar branches. Identify the lymph nodes involved in lymphatic drainage of the lungs.
